Word for Today..........Spirit Led Tempting??????

1.And Jesus being full of the Holy Ghost returned from Jordan, and was led by the Spirit into the wilderness, 2. being forty days tempted of the devil.  Luke 4:1, 2a

 

Jesus was led by the SPIRIT to be tempted……
Just so you understand the series of events that led to this passage.  Jesus was born, then the way prepared by John, and then he was baptized by John and announced as being the son of God whom the Father was WELL pleased.  So I know you are thinking like many of us think about our own lives….WHAT HAPPENED??  But we must realize that there are going to be times in our life when we are tempted but this temptation is flavored by the hand of God.  Even if the enemy is sent to initiate an attack on you, God is still there with a plan to bring you out of it.  And what I found out from studying the story of Job is - MANY times it is God who referred us or CONSIDERED us for the attack.  I was at a revival last night with a wonderful woman of God, Evangelist Cynthia Moore, and she said something that was implanted in my spirit.  She said that Job was CONSIDERED by God because God knew that Job would hold on and not give up.  God bragged (so to speak) on Job to the devil when the devil was looking for someone to torment, to attack and to tempt. 
Just like the devil did with Jesus, he attacks us with the hopes of making us or causing us to turn away from God.  He brings difficulties with the desired purpose of getting us to abort or abandon the plan God has for our lives.  And you BETTER believe God has a plan and purpose for us and for what He has ALLOWED us to go through.  Someone needs to know that God has a plan for them; even thru the divorce, the abuse, the unemployment, the death of a loved one.  God has a purpose in everything that is going on in our life.  So we can’t reject God’s plan because things aren’t going right….RIGHT NOW! We can’t turn our backs on God just because stuff didn’t work out like we planned. 

   
What we must realize is that we NEED to be in the situations we are in; so that we can reach that next dimension in God.  You need this level of temptation in order to step into this next place in God.  The next level of anointing requires this particular trial.  You can’t get to the next level struggling over the same situations.   God is taking us from strength to strength and from glory to glory.  But you can’t get there just by being cute. 
 

What I’m (slowly but surely) understanding with my own trials and circumstance is – I am right where God wants me to be.  It may not feel good, look good, smell good or even taste good; but you are right where God wants you to be.  You might be broke, busted and disgusted but you are RIGHT where God wants you to be.  You might be hurt right now but it is EXACTLY where He wants you so that he can prove Himself and get glory out of your life.  Like Job we must continue to worship God regardless to our situations or circumstances because as Evangelist Moore said last night, “If God put you in it; He will certainly bring you out of it.”
